Breadvan homage
a dutch coachbuilder has taken a hacksaw to one of Ferrari’s most beautiful creations and built a well-executed but polarizing homage to Ferrari’s weirdest race car: the 250 gt ‘breadvan.’ the original 1961 Ferrari 250 gt breadvan was a custom race car built by coachbuilder bizzarrini, styled to make the 250 Swb more aerodynamic. the kammback design became known as the breadvan because of its resemblance to, well, a bread van. Now Niels van roij design in the Netherlands has taken that theme and applied it to a 1990s-era 550 maranello — one of the prettiest Ferrari vehicles of all time. the entire rear tail of the new breadvan is shaped out of aluminum, and bears no shut lines.
